I'm shocked. We are with BT and have been paying £37 a month for the top package with unlimited usage (plus line rental). If you ring your provider they tell you what your actual usage is. Ours is actually less than 2gb a month (= fair bit of MNing and internet shopping/browsing then emails no freqent downloading of movies or music) Ours means that BT will reduce the price down to £7.95 (for which they'll give us 10gb five times what we are using, so plenty )or if we switched to Sky it would be completely free!

Sorry everyone, been offline today. All you do is call BT/other provider and they tell you your usage. I had no idea what we actually needed and what we actually used because who knows what a gB is anyway.

I had assumed that since we use the internet every day and I do a fair bit of MNing an internet browsing everday, we needed an unlimited pacakage but actually we hardly use anything. The woman at BT told me that unless you download movies everyday its highly unlikely that you need unlimited.
